Synopsis

The hero of Kingsley Amis's comedy is Stanley Duke. Attractive, prosperous and happily remarried, Stanley leads a life that is positively enviable--that is, until it becomes apparent that his teenage son, Steve, is going mad.

It isn't that Steve suddenly tears up a copy of Bellow's HERZOG, or cranks his stereo to ear-shattering levels...that's normal. It's his pursuit by cosmic forces that concerns his father. Stanley's confrontation with his son's madness give Amis the opportunity to pull off a comic masterpiece.

"Tough, funny, tender and provoking. One of his fiercest and best." (Punch)

From the Inside Flap

As if it weren?t terrible enough, Stanley finds himself beset on all sides by women -- neurotic, half-baked, critical or just plain capricious -- and he begins to wonder whether insanity is not something with which all women are intimately acquainted.
